About Our Client

This is a newly formed, fast-paced development shop who develop Hyper-Scale Data Centers across the US. Developing power-ready and construction-ready sites to enable the growth of cloud computing and artificial intelligence, the renaissance of domestic manufacturing, and new forms of energy production.

Job Description

The Data Center - Project Development Manager - Seattle will, along with other responsibilities:

Work across -

Site Selection & Acquisition -
  • Work with internal GIS teams to identify suitable locations for data center development.
  • Manage local land agents to work on negotiation of exclusivity and access agreements for selected land parcels.
Project Planning & Execution -
  • Develop project plans, timelines, and budgets for land negotiations, due diligence, acquisition, and interconnection processes.
  • Manage entitlements process though local agencies and execute development agreements as required to support project objectives.
Vendor Management -
  • Work closely with land agents, attorneys, contractors, architects, engineers, title companies and others as required to support project deliverables.
  • Monitor progress and resolve issues to support overall project plan and deliverables throughout the project's life-cycle.
Risk Mitigation -
  • Analyze risks related to site development and propose/execute mitigation strategies.
